Work History

Nursing Home Health Aide

Zayan LLC Active Home Care
2022.01 - Current
  • Adapted communication strategies according to each resident's unique cognitive capabilities or language preferences, ensuring clear understanding and effective exchange of information.
  • Maintained detailed patient records to ensure accurate documentation of care provided and progress made.
  • Assisted patients in maintaining mobility by supporting them during ambulation and transfers.
  • Facilitated personal hygiene management, feeding, and ambulation.
  • Maintained patient stability by checking vital signs and weight and recording intake and outtake information.
  • Implemented individualized care plans as directed by nursing staff, promoting optimal patient outcomes.
